BUEI’s Lionfish-Themed Kids Hour On January 17

January 13, 2026 | 0 Comments

BUEI kicks off its 2026 Kids Hour Saturdays on January 17 with a lionfish-themed programme for young explorers and families.

A spokesperson said, “The Bermuda Underwater Exploration Institute [BUEI] is excited to announce the return of Kids Hour Saturdays, now in its fifth year of inspiring young ocean explorers, budding scientists and their families. This beloved educational series, kindly sponsored by Allshores, continues in 2026 as a nine-part monthly series running from January through September, with each session spotlighting a different marine theme.

“The first installment of this year’s Kids Hour takes place this Saturday 17 January, with presentations at 11am and 2pm. This month’s theme focuses on the fascinating and important topic of lionfish. We will feature a short film ‘Hungry Hungry Lionfish’, engaging book reading of ‘Luca the Confident Lionfish’ by Robin Royal and creative educational activities that are fun for all ages.

“Lionfish, while beautiful and striking in appearance, are an invasive species that pose a serious threat to coral reef ecosystems in Bermuda and throughout the Atlantic Ocean. During this month’s Kids Hour, children will learn what makes lionfish unique, how they impact local marine life, and what scientists and conservationists are doing to help protect reef habitats. The series introduces these concepts in a fun, age-appropriate way by encouraging curiosity and environmental awareness from an early age.

“Kids Hour Saturdays are a staple of BUEI’s education programmes and community outreach, offering consistent opportunities for children to connect with ocean science beyond the classroom. The dates and themes for 2026 Kids Hours are:

  • 17 January: Lionfish
  • 21 February: Sea Turtles
  • 21 March: Whales
  • 18 April: Seahorse
  • 16 May: Shells
  • 20 June: Octopus
  • 18 July: Sharks
  • 15 August: Starfish
  • 26 September: Jellyfish
